Those LeBron Cleveland Cavaliers? jerseys are all gone, sold for a song by the Fathead.com the company owned by Cavaliers? owner Dan Gilbert. The Boston Globe reported that when the former Cleveland star left for Miami, the price of the jerseys was reduced from $99.99 to $17.41, apparently because 1741 was the birth year of Benedict Arnold.
Gilbert?s company continues to sell Miami Heat merchandise, including those of LeBron?s pal Dwyane Wade, so in Gilbert?s mind, profit does still carry some weight.
